Aren't they supposed to send out at least 60 acceptances by tomorrow?

at least that is what I understand from reading this: Traffic Rules
No, they have plenty of time.

  • From October 15 to March 15, notify AMCAS within five business days of all admission actions, either written or verbal, that have been communicated to an applicant.
  • From March 16 to April 30, notify AMCAS within two business days of all admissions acceptance, withdrawal, or deferral actions, either written or verbal, that have been communicated to an applicant. All admission actions are listed and defined on the AAMC website.
  • From May 1 to the first day of class, notify AMCAS of all admissions actions within 24 hours.
  • Notify AMCAS of each student’s matriculation within 24 hours.
 
Basically after tomorrow they can still accept but they have two days to notify AMCAS rather than five. After May 1, they have 24 hours to notify AMCAS of anything. In other words, they can accept until the day before matriculation as long as they are communicating to AMCAS within the proper timeframe.

Well, the "traffic rules" are just recommendations AAMC has for the programs

Per second paragraph:
"These guidelines are not intended to supersede the policies, timelines, or discretion of the individual schools or programs. The AAMC understands that an individual’s circumstances (e.g., delays in receiving financial aid offer or other compelling personal reasons) may warrant exception from one or more of the following protocols, and defers to each school’s judgment in such cases."
